What is the difference between cold and hot Flows?

Correct Answer
Cold flows produce values on demand (new producer per collector); hot flows produce values regardless of collectors and share them
Explanation
Regular flow {} is cold — it starts fresh for each collector. StateFlow and SharedFlow are hot — they exist independently of collectors and share emissions.
